Best PyCAM Alternatives (27)

Looking for a PyCAM alternative? We've compiled the best options based on user reviews, features, and pricing to help you find the right fit.

What is PyCAM? PyCAM is an open-source, cross-platform tool for generating CAM programs for CNC machining. It offers 3D model importing, multiple machining algorithms, simulation and visualization, toolpath editing, and G-code output for various CNC systems.

PyCAM has 7 reviews with an average rating of 2.7/5.

Top Alternatives to PyCAM

Mach3 is a popular CNC control software that runs on Windows PCs and works with a parallel port interface to …

DeskProto

DeskProto

Freemium

DeskProto is CAD/CAM software for machining free-form surfaces on CNC milling machines. It allows importing various 3D file formats, simulating …

Embroidermodder

Embroidermodder

Open Source

Embroidermodder is an open-source embroidery software that allows users to edit and create embroidery designs. It has features like lettering, …

LinuxCNC

LinuxCNC

Open Source

LinuxCNC is an open source software system for computer control of machines such as milling machines, lathes, plasma cutters, robots, …

gCAD3D

gCAD3D

Open Source

gCAD3D is a free, open source CAD software for 3D modeling and drafting. It has tools for creating precise 2D …

tkCNC Editor

tkCNC Editor

Open Source

tkCNC Editor is an open-source CNC control software for LinuxCNC. It provides an intuitive graphical user interface for designing CNC …

Ink/Stitch

Ink/Stitch

Open Source

Ink/Stitch is an open-source embroidery digitizing extension for Inkscape. It allows users to turn vector artwork into embroidery designs and …

Blender CAM

Blender CAM

Open Source

Blender CAM is an open-source CAM toolset that runs inside Blender to generate machining paths and g-code from 3D models. …

Edgecam is CAD/CAM software designed for CNC machining applications. It allows users to import and prepare CAD models, program toolpaths …

CamBam is CAD/CAM software designed specifically for CNC machining. It allows users to easily design parts and create toolpaths for …

jscut

jscut

Open Source

jscut is an open-source vector graphics editor for the web. It allows users to create and edit SVG graphics in …

Mastercam is computer-aided manufacturing (CAM) software used for programming computer numerical control (CNC) machine tools. It allows users to design …

SprutCAM is a CAM software for creating CNC machine programs from CAD models. It is used for 2.5D milling, 3D …

SolidCAM is CAD/CAM software designed specifically for programming CNC machine tools. It provides machining solutions for a variety of industries …

Mach4 is a popular CNC control software for DIY and hobbyist CNC machines. It works with many CNC motion control …

More Similar Software

PyCAM Overview

PyCAM is an open-source computer-aided manufacturing (CAM) application for programming CNC machine tools. It allows users to import 3D models, simulate toolpaths, and generate G-code to machine parts on CNC routers, mills, lathes, laser cutters, plasma cutters, and more.Key features of PyCAM include:Cross-platform support for Linux, macOS, and WindowsImport CAD models in various formats like STEP, IGES, STL, OBJ, and moreMultiple machining algorithms for pocketing, contouring, drilling, engraving, etc.Intuitive GUI for selecting machining operations, defining toolpaths, and visualizing simulationsCustomizable post-processors …

Pricing: Open Source

Quick Comparison

SoftwarePricingScore
PyCAMOpen Source27
Mach3N/A
DeskProtoFreemium
EmbroidermodderOpen Source
LinuxCNCOpen Source
gCAD3DOpen Source
tkCNC EditorOpen Source
Ink/StitchOpen Source
Blender CAMOpen Source
EdgecamN/A
CamBamN/A

Users rate PyCAM 2.7/5 based on 7 reviews.

Read full PyCAM review → | Browse Development software